The American Supreme Court has convicted Mumbai attack for the extradition of Tahawwur Rana to India and rejected his appeal against the relocation.
India is looking for the extradition of Rana, a Canadian national of Pakistani descent, as he is desired in the Mumbai terrorist attacks in 2008. This was Rana's last legal opportunity not to be delivered to India. He previously lost a legal battle in various federal courts, including the US Court of Appeals for the North Circuit in San Francisco.
On November 13, Rana submitted a “petition for a Writ of Certiorari” for the American Supreme Court. This was refused by the Tophof on January 21, a day after Donald Trump was sworn in as the American president.

Rana, 64, is currently being held in the metropolitan detention center in Los Angeles.
Earlier, the US government had argued in court that the petition for a written Certiorari had to be refused. The American lawyer -general Elizabeth B Prelogar said this in his submission for the Supreme Court on December 16.
She said that in this case Rana was not entitled to exemption from extradition to India.
In his' petitions for a written Certiorari to revise the judgment of the United States Court of Appeal for the ninth circuit, Rana had argued that he was being tried and acquitted in the federal court in the Northern district of Illinois (Chicago) on Accusation The Terrorist attack of 2008 on Mumbai. “India is now trying to deliver him for trial for charges based on the identical behavior in the Chicago case,” said it.
Prelogar did not agree.
“The government does not admit that all the behavior in which India is looking for an extradition fall under the prosecution of the government. For example, the fake costs of India are partially based false information in a request to formally a branch of the Immigration Law Center Opening it to the reserve Bank of India, “had said the American lawyer general.
“It is not clear that in this case the judgment of the jury – that conspiracy costs entails and was somewhat difficult to dissect – means that he is” convicted or acquitted “about all the specific behavior that India has sued,” Prelogar had said.
It is known that Rana is associated with Pakistani-American terrorist David Coleman Headley, one of the most important conspirators of the 26/11 Mumbai attacks.
A total of 166 people, including six Americans, were killed in the terrorist attacks of Mumbai in 2008, with 10 Pakistani terrorists taking a siege of more than 60 hours, attacking and killing people in the iconic and vital locations of Mumbai.
